Ta3AlCo8
metalTa3AlCo8 is a ternary intermetallic compound composed of tantalum, aluminum, and cobalt, belonging to the family of high-density metallic intermetallics. This material is primarily of research and development interest, as it combines the high melting point and corrosion resistance of tantalum with the lightweight properties of aluminum and the strength characteristics of cobalt, making it a candidate for advanced high-temperature structural applications. Its development reflects ongoing efforts in materials science to engineer intermetallics with improved strength-to-weight ratios and thermal stability beyond conventional superalloys, though industrial adoption remains limited and applications are largely experimental.
